As shown in fig. 1 and 2, the present embodiment discloses a portable air manager, including: a controller 100, a wireless transmission module 300, a sensor 200, and a battery 400, and a movable case 500 for mounting the controller 100, the wireless transmission module 300, the sensor 200, and the battery 400; the wireless transmission module 300, the sensor 200 and the battery 400 are electrically connected with the controller 100; the wireless transmission module 300 is used for being in communication connection with an external cloud server 800, and the battery 400 is used for supplying power to the controller 100, the wireless transmission module 300 and the sensor 200; the sensor 200 is used for detecting the index of indoor air, and transmits the detected electric signal to the controller 100, the controller 100 converts the electric signal into a digital signal and transmits the index to the external cloud server 800 through the wireless transmission module 300, and the external cloud server 800 controls the external electrical appliance 900 to work.
The kind of the sensor 200 may be various, for example: the sensor 200 may include a PM2.5 sensor, the PM2.5 sensor being electrically connected to the controller 100 for detecting the content of PM2.5 in the indoor air; the sensor 200 may further include a temperature sensor electrically connected to the controller 100 for detecting the temperature in the room; the sensor 200 may further include a humidity sensor electrically connected to the controller 100 for detecting humidity of the indoor air; the sensor 200 may further include an odor sensor (including but not limited to a formaldehyde sensor) electrically connected to the controller 100 for detecting the odor of the indoor air; the sensor 200 may further include a CO2 sensor, and a CO2 sensor is electrically connected to the controller 100 for detecting the CO2 content of the indoor air. Any instrument capable of detecting various indexes of indoor air based on common general knowledge and prior art grasped by those skilled in the art is included in the scope of the sensor 200 in the present embodiment.
The kind of the wireless transmission module 300 may be various, for example: the device comprises a Bluetooth wireless transmission module, a 3g communication module, a 4g communication module, a 5g communication module, a WiFi wireless transmission module and the like. Preferably, the wireless transmission module 300 is a WiFi wireless transmission module.
The movable housing 500 may be constructed in various forms, for example: the movable housing 500 can be made into a cuboid or a square box, or can be a box structure with a right trapezoid cross section, such as an alarm clock, so that the size is small, the convenient user can move, and the movable housing can be placed and used conveniently.
The battery 400 may be a rechargeable battery or a cylindrical battery. A battery case is mounted on the movable housing 500, which facilitates the user to replace the battery 400. Of course, a charging hole may be provided on the movable housing 500 to facilitate the user to charge the battery 400.
The present embodiment discloses a portable airkeeper that is primarily used in conjunction with an indoor external appliance 900, i.e., a fresh air system and/or air purifier. When the user uses the air manager which is convenient to move, the air manager can be placed at a position far away from the fresh air system and/or the air purifier, and of course, the air manager can be placed at any indoor position according to the will of the user. Like this, the air manager just can detect the air index on this position and give outside high in the clouds server 800 with the signal transmission who detects, utilizes outside high in the clouds server 800 to come the new trend system and/or the air purifier work in the air chamber, until the index with the room air is adjusted to predetermineeing the within range to improve the quality of room air, satisfy user's demand.
On the basis of the above embodiments, the air manager convenient for movement further includes an electronic clock, and the electronic clock is electrically connected with the controller 100. Thereby increasing the function of the air manager and being more convenient for the user to use.
On the basis of the above embodiments, the air manager convenient to move further comprises a display screen, and the display screen is electrically connected with the control unit; the movable housing 500 is further provided with an adjusting button 700, and the adjusting button 700 is electrically connected to the controller 100 for adjusting an output signal of the controller 100.
The adjusting keys 700 may be of various types, for example: the adjustment keys 700 may include a key for switching the air steward on and off; the adjustment keys 700 also include a confirmation key and "+", "-" keys. Of course, the adjustment button 700 may be a physical case or a virtual case. Different functional modules are pre-designed in the controller 100, such as: time setting, display screen display (for example, whether the display screen displays time or displays an air index), and the like, different modes are set by adjusting the keys 700, so that the user can set the usage habit suitable for the user.
